首页 / 房产资讯 / 正文
MFC播放器代码详解从入门到精通

Time:2025年09月22日 Read: 评论:0 作者:无名指的简

?

一、前言

随着互联网的飞速发展,多媒体技术越来越受到人们的关注。MFC(Microsoft Foundation Classes)是一种常用的C++图形用户界面应用程序开发框架,而MFC播放器作为MFC的一个应用,在音视频处理领域有着广泛的应用。本文将从MFC播放器的代码入手,带领大家从入门到精通,深入了解MFC播放器的开发过程。

MFC播放器代码详解从入门到精通 房产资讯

二、MFC播放器简介

1. MFC播放器定义

MFC播放器是一种基于MFC框架,能够播放音视频文件的应用程序。它通过调用底层API(如DirectShow、WMV9、MP4等)实现音视频数据的解析、解码和渲染。

2. MFC播放器特点

易于使用:MFC提供了丰富的控件和函数,使得开发者能够轻松实现播放器的开发。

功能强大:MFC播放器支持多种音视频格式,包括常见的MP4、AVI、WMV等。

兼容性好:MFC播放器能够在多种操作系统上运行,如Windows、Linux等。

三、MFC播放器开发环境搭建

1. 安装Visual Studio

您需要在电脑上安装Visual Studio,这是MFC开发的基础环境。

2. 创建MFC项目

打开Visual Studio,选择“创建新项目”,在模板中选择“MFC AppWizard (EXE)”,点击“确定”。

3. 配置MFC项目

在创建的项目中,配置项目的属性,如添加所需的库文件、设置编译器选项等。

四、MFC播放器代码解析

1. 初始化播放器

代码示例

```cpp

void CMyPlayerDlg::OnInitDialog()

{

CDialogEx::OnInitDialog();

// 初始化播放器

m_pPlayer = new CMyPlayer();

m_pPlayer->SetWindow(this);

m_pPlayer->LoadMedia("

http://ows.hyxxqj.com http://qhp.hyxxqj.com http://kpd.hyxxqj.com http://ada.hyxxqj.com http://dsv.hyxxqj.com http://clt.cdsjzy.com http://cpq.cdsjzy.com http://wfm.cdsjzy.com http://ool.cdsjzy.com http://tts.cdsjzy.com http://nir.cdsjzy.com http://cmk.cdsjzy.com http://lyq.cdsjzy.com http://mxu.cdsjzy.com http://aec.cdsjzy.com http://bgm.cdsjzy.com http://oni.cdsjzy.com http://dfm.jadbzjx.com http://ksk.jadbzjx.com http://jep.jadbzjx.com http://ndc.jadbzjx.com http://kdr.jadbzjx.com http://nme.jadbzjx.com http://apx.jadbzjx.com http://xmf.jadbzjx.com http://jme.jadbzjx.com http://ede.jadbzjx.com http://thy.jadbzjx.com http://bqc.uzjdbwx.com http://wdy.uzjdbwx.com http://cfe.uzjdbwx.com http://csn.uzjdbwx.com http://ozx.uzjdbwx.com http://ttm.uzjdbwx.com http://lfg.uzjdbwx.com http://enc.uzjdbwx.com http://btz.jjhlscs.com http://npz.jjhlscs.com http://kys.jjhlscs.com http://kbh.jjhlscs.com
标签: http  com 
排行榜
关于我们
我们成立于2024年夏,是给广大网友提供生活知识的平台,非盈利性质平台,主为广大网友交流分享生活当中的一些生活技巧,知识类的经验交流。
关于我们
主体介绍
扫码关注
琼ICP备2024040253号-18